Early Life and Career

Carol Burnett was born in San Antonio, Texas, on April 26th, 1933. Her parents, Joseph and Ina Louise Burnett, were both alcoholics, and Burnett had a difficult childhood. She found solace in performing, and after attending college, she moved to New York City to pursue a career in entertainment.

Burnett's breakthrough came in 1959 when she appeared on "The Garry Moore Show." She quickly became a fan favorite, and her appearances on the show led to her own variety series, "The Carol Burnett Show," which aired from 1967 to 1978. The show was a massive success and won numerous Emmy Awards over its 11-year run.

Burnett's influence on television and comedy cannot be overstated. She was a trailblazer for women in entertainment, and her influence can still be seen today in shows like "Saturday Night Live" and "The Ellen DeGeneres Show." Burnett's ability to find humor in everyday situations and her commitment to physical comedy helped pave the way for generations of comedians.
